Webb1 nov. 1976 · Theory of glasses: S. F. Edwards one is the mean field of the Weiss theory of ferromagnetism. One assumes that such a field exists and calculates the value which makes F a minimum. For T> Tc the mean field is zero, and the material paramagnetic. Webb10 maj 2024 · Topological constraint theory has become an increasingly popular tool to predict the compositional dependence of glass properties or pinpoint promising compositions with tailored functionalities. This approach reduces complex disordered networks into simpler mechanical trusses.

Edwardst Science Research Council, State House, High Holborn, London WCIR 4TA, UK (Received 19 May 1976) It is argued that is possible … tryon halloween 2021Webb25 feb. 2024 · Single-vision glasses have an all-purpose lens designed to help you see either close up or far away. Multifocal glasses correct both near and distance vision — all in the same lens. One portion is focused for distance vision, while the other portion is used for up close activities such as reading. tryon halloweenWebb30 mars 2024 · Here’s what science says about specific claims: Digital Eye Strain.
